Middleby opens the doors to European innovation kitchen

Middleby have officially opened the doors to a brand new state-of-the-art culinary centre in Madrid that will see it ramp up the level of support and product engagement it can offer customers in Europe.500 square metre space showcases almost 30 Middleby brands, divided into seven separate foodservice concepts so that customers can trial and test its equipment depending on their areas of focus.the centre houses more than 80 pieces of live equipment from the company’s global portfolio of brands, including Lincat in the UK, TurboChef from the US and Josper in Spain
